Enters Kalam’s World Records for ambidextrous writing skills

Mysore/Mysuru: A. Chirasvi Balasubramanian, a 1st standard student of Pramati Hillview Academy, Kuvempunagar, Mysuru, has entered into Kalam’s World Records for her remarkable ambidextrous writing skills.

Born on Jan. 24, 2018, Chirasvi has created this New World Record dated 18.4.2024 for 100 Ambidextrous English Words written by Young Genius Girl in the least time of 14 minutes and 15 seconds at the age of 6 years and 3 months.

She is the daughter of A.V. Balasubramanian and K.R. Kavitha, residents of Devaraja Mohalla.

She writes comfortably English A-Z capital letters (1m 03s), English Alphabets A-Z small letters (1m 0s), Alphabet of Indian regional language Kannada (1m 0s), Numbers 50-1  in reverse order (1m 26s) and also she drew sketches like Hut, Bird (0m 36s) lotus etc., with both the hands simultaneously. She also writes Kannada words.
